%N A005086 Number of Fibonacci numbers 1,2,3,5,... dividing n.
%C A005086 a(n) <= A072649(n). - Robert G. Wilson v (rgwv(AT)rgwv.com), Dec 10 2006
%C A005086 First occurrence of k is A000142 = Factorial numbers. - Robert G. Wilson
v (rgwv(AT)rgwv.com), Dec 10 2006
%C A005086 Indices of records are in A129655. - R. J. Mathar (mathar(AT)strw.leidenuniv.nl),
Nov 02 2007
%F A005086 Equals A051731 * A010056 - Gary W. Adamson (qntmpkt(AT)yahoo.com), Nov
06 2007
%p A005086 with(combinat): for n from 1 to 200 do printf(`%d,`,sum(floor(n/fibonacci(k))-floor((n-1)/
fibonacci(k)), k=2..15)) od:
%t A005086 f[n_] := Block[{k = 1}, While[Fibonacci[k] <= n, k++ ]; Count[ Mod[n,
Array[ Fibonacci, k - 1]], 0] - 1]; Array[f, 105] (* Robert G. Wilson
v *)
